Jinfoshan is located in the Nanchuan District of Chongqing.Whenever the weather is fine in the late summer and autumn, the setting sun paints the cliffs in golden splendor, like a magnificent golden Buddha shining with a thousand rays of sunset light.At present, the scenic area is open to the public in two parts: the western slope and the northern slope. Both slopes have cable cars, and you can visit the area by taking the cable car up the western slope and down the northern slope.
To enter the Xipo Scenic Area, you can choose to walk through the 2.5-kilometer Bitan Valley to the lower station of the cable car.You can also take the scenic bus directly to the cable car station.After getting to the top of the mountain, walk slowly along the Golden Turtle Rising to the Sun Trail, passing through the bamboo forest, viewing platforms, etc., and you can stop to look out over the peaks and cliffs.It takes about 1.5 hours to reach the Visitor Center.There are tourist buses at the fork in the road in front of the visitor center that go directly to the north slope, but they only run during peak season. During the off-season, there are minivans operated by locals.
The north slope is characterized by its beautiful and precipitous mountains. After taking the cable car up the mountain, you can also walk along the Yongling Ancient Trail, a remnant of the ancient plank road.There are many natural caves on the northern slopes, the most famous being the Ancient Buddha Cave. The cave contains a huge cave hall, and the statues of Buddha on the walls look very mysterious in the light and shadow.There is a formation of 500 Luohan along one side of the cave hall, and walking along it leads to the exit.The cave opening is surrounded by cliffs on three sides and backed by high mountains. When the weather is clear, this is a great place to view the sea of clouds on Jinfoshan.
In addition, on the other side of the ancient plank road is an ecological stone forest. Compared with other stone forests, this one is full of life and vitality, with stone trees growing symbiotically with each other. The trees and strange rocks complement each other.After the tour, take the cable car back down and leave the scenic area through the north gate.
A visit to Jinfoshan generally takes at least one day.There are places to stay on the western slope, northern slope and summit.
